I have a mobile unit in the centre, which I work round in a circle, and everything else is planned so it's within arm's reach above the dishwasher is storage for china so as I empty the plates everything goes back in its place, and the Aga is next to the sink, with all my bowls, spoons and spatulas close to hand. As a younger woman, Berry was diagnosed with a condition called bicornuate uterus and lost several babies before having her three children, Thomas, William and Annabel.
